3087594541 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 3087594542. Its totient is φ = 3087594540.
The previous prime is 3087594493. The next prime is 3087594557. The reversal of 3087594541 is 1454957803.
It is a strong prime.
It can be written as a sum of positive squares in only one way, i.e., 3087469225 + 125316 = 55565^2 + 354^2 .
It is a cyclic number.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 3087594541 - 211 = 3087592493 is a prime.
It is a super-2 number, since 2×30875945412 = 19066480099226001362, which contains 22 as substring.
It is a junction number, because it is equal to n+sod(n) for n = 3087594491 and 3087594500.
It is a congruent number.
It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(3087594941)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 1543797270 + 1543797271.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(1543797271).
Almost surely, 23087594541 is an apocalyptic number.
It is an amenable number.
3087594541 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).
3087594541 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.
3087594541 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 604800, while the sum is 46.
The square root of 3087594541 is about 55566.1276408569. The cubic root of 3087594541 is about 1456.1521467131.
The spelling of 3087594541 in words is "three billion, eighty-seven million, five hundred ninety-four thousand, five hundred forty-one".
